Biographical history
Alonzo Stevens (b. 1877) was a soldier in the Boer War or South African War (1899-1902) and served with the 4th Regiment Canadian Mounted Rifles. He was the son of George H. Stevens of Musquash, Saint John County, New Brunswick. Alonzo Stevens enlisted at Saint John. On 29 November 1905, Stevens, a member of the Church of England, married Eva Calvin of Saint John. He was probably still alive when he was made a freeman of the city on 18 May 1967, along with other Boer War veterans, in honour of his military service.
Source: D.F. Johnson; B.E. O'Leary, New Brunswick Men of War The South African War

Scope and content
This fonds consists of two certificates. One is Steven's military discharge certificate dated 1902, which contains age, physical description, military unit and date discharged. There is also a freeman's certificate, 1967, presented to Alonzo Stevens and several others in honour of their military service.
